- Begin by filling in the county information where the property is located.
- Provide the legal description of the property in the designated field.
- Describe the improvement being undertaken to the property.
- Enter your full name and current address in the specified sections.
- Confirm that you are the fee-owner of the property by marking the appropriate field.
- If there is a designee for the owner, fill in their name and address.
- List the original contractor's name and their business address.
- Indicate the date when the contract for the improvement was signed.
- Fill out the financing details, including the name and address of the financing entity.
- State the bond amount issued for the contractor and provide the surety's name and address.
- Read and acknowledge the notice section regarding lien claimants and subsequent purchasers.
- Finally, verify the accuracy of the information provided and sign the form in the presence of a notary public.

No, a notice of commencement and a notice to proceed are not the same document. The notice of commencement indicates the formal start of construction under Ohio Revised Code Section 1311, while the notice to proceed gives the green light for contractors to begin work. It's important to understand these distinctions to navigate the project legally and effectively.
